MINUTES — Management Meeting, Inventory Write-Down

Present: T. Ashcombe (chair), R. Velmont, J. Priorly.

Agreed: write down obsolete Kestrin components at the Farleigh warehouse, estimated 1.1M. Root cause: over-ordering ahead of the cancelled Kestrin refresh. Finance to book the adjustment this quarter and notify auditors. Velmont to tighten procurement triggers by month-end. Surplus stock to be scrapped or sold at salvage; Priorly owns disposal. Next review in four weeks. The business rationale is recorded immediately below.

confidential, taguf-haweg: Headcount on the Ralvan team goes from 42 to 75 by the end of October. Gross margin on Ralvan came in at 55 percent against a plan of 39 percent.

// Heads up for release: this constant sets the retry window for the
// Skarnell barcode scanner handshake. The vendor's firmware gets grumpy
// below 250ms and starts dropping scans, so don't "optimize" it down.
// We bumped it from 200 to 300 after the Fernvale warehouse pilot.
// If you touch this, rerun the scanner soak test and note the stamp
// it prints after the final pass.

build token for tawif-bahip: htk31_68bba16e1afabfef4ecc69408c06f16

### Step 2: Attach the aggregation sidecar

Plugins emitting metrics through Tallygrid must now route through the `aggrelay` sidecar rather than writing directly. Declare the sidecar in your plugin manifest under `companions`, and remove any direct flush calls. The sidecar batches counters every 10 seconds and persists rollups to the metrics store, reachable at:

database URL for bahop-yagep: mssql://sildor_svc:35ha7jz@db-fb6d.nelvrodyn.example:5432/casath

**Q: Why did report queries slow down after the Larkspur 4.2 upgrade?**

The new query planner in Larkspur 4.2 mis-estimates cardinality on joins against the events table, causing it to pick nested-loop plans where hash joins were used before. The Dataflow team at Quillhaven has a patch in review and a temporary session-level hint that restores the old behavior. Affected dashboards have been pinned to the hint until the fix ships. Full analysis and the workaround steps are on the internal page below.

runbook for yahip-kagup: https://confluence.tolvaqsys.internal/display/display/display/fb0dadff